  • Abstract
    This paper presents a highly efficient approach for performing positive real balanced truncation (PRBT) of single-input single-output (SISO) systems. The solution of two dual algebraic Riccati equations (AREs), whose high computational cost baffles conventional PRBT, is replaced with the solution of a cross-Riccati equation (CRE). The cross-Riccatian nature of the solution then allows simple construction of the projection matrices in PRBT. Application examples confirm the effectiveness of the proposed PRBT method over conventional schemes
